Specifications for MICROWELL PLATE READER

1. The system should be a 96microwell plate reader capable of accommodating U-, V-, or flat bottom type of
microwells.

2. The instrument should be able to support ELISAs and Microbiological assays.

3. The system should be capable of performing in following analytical modes of operations: Absorbance,
Qualitative, Quantitative, Semi quantitative and Kinetic

4. The instrument should have a dual operational mode i.e. stand-alone capability and easily controlled by
external PC through dedicated software/s for ELISAs and Microbiological assays.

5. Optical system should have capacity of filters on filter wheel. The standard wavelengths 405nm, 450nm,
492nm, 578nm, 630nm and 700nm should be available.

6. The system should have a lamp source of Tungsten Halogen with lamp saver function.

7. The system should be able to perform monochromatic, bi-chromatic and multi-chromatic measurements.

8. It should have 8channel speedy Optical Reading System capable of reading in about 8 seconds for single
wavelength.

9. Optical measurement range should be 0.000 – 4.000 OD

10. Linearity: 0.0 ~ 2.0 OD/492 better than ±1 %, 2.0 ~ 3.0 OD/492 better than ±1.5 %

11. Equipment should be programmable for min. 100 different types of user- defined test protocols that can be
saved on it.

12. The instrument should have facility for plate mapping.

13. The system should have three plate mixing speeds: Low, Medium and Fast.

14. The system should be able to calculate concentrations, cutoff and index equations.

15. The instrument should be able to store results of at least 2400 patient samplesand calibration curves as a
stand-alone unit.

16. The system should be able to store alphanumeric patient ID for sorting and printing patient reports by date,
patient ID, test, both by test and patient ID, plate ID and both by plate ID and date.

17. Results should be directly displayed and printed on in-builtthermal or an external printer.

18. Should have self-diagnostic checks for electronics plate motor, optics filter motor & lamp or other faults at
startup time.

19. Standard accessories should include one dust proof cover, one power cord, one paper roll and one
Operator Manual.

20. Validation protocols including installation qualification and operational qualification (IQ/OQ) should be
provided.

21. Power input to be 220-240V, 50Hz

22. Conformite European marked

23. The instrument should be easy to install and services should be available locally to ensure that the break
downs are attended within 48-72 hours.

24. The instrument should be supported with availability of ELISA kits for Infectious markers for HIV, HBV, HCV,
Syphilis, Malaria, TORCH, and other Hormone and Autoimmune markers which should be easily
programmed on it.
